Digini to Exhibit the Blade3D Game Development System for XNA at Gamefest 2007

SEATTLE, Aug. 13, 2007 -- Digini, Inc., a provider of software development tools for professional, independent and hobbyist game developers, will be in attendance at the Microsoft Gamefest 2007 conference demonstrating the exciting new features that are incorporated in Blade3D, its flagship product.

Blade3D, the world's first 3D Game Development System that provides single click cross platform deployment to the Xbox 360(TM) and PC, is incredibly easy to use and exceptionally powerful. Developed by members of the team that created Microsoft Visual Studio(R), Blade3D features the same kind of professional level features and ease of use that helped make Visual Studio(R) a success. With a totally integrated development environment that includes scene designer, innovative visual programming system, fully syntax colored HLSL and script editors, Blade3D has features that make it accessible to artists and game developers alike. Additionally, with built-in support for FBX, XSI, BVH, COLLADA and over a dozen other animated model formats, Blade3D is easy to integrate into your existing content pipeline.

At the low level, the Blade3D runtime is based on a highly extensible architecture that is designed so that new features can be seamlessly integrated (even at runtime) without breaking existing functionality. This object model unifies all aspects of the product, giving you a great deal of freedom to experiment and see the results in real time.
